First, yes lower concentrations will make you harvest more slowly
Second, I find that the personal harvesters are just fine for Chefs. Maybe a more experienced chef than I will correct me, but so far I have found that I don't need the MASSIVE quantities of resources that other professions require. Because of this fact the higher maintenance cost of the larger harvesters are not worth it.
I find I keep a harvester running for a day, two at most then pay to re-deed it. To avoid maintenance cost. Remember Chefs are usually poor. Every credit counts!!

Mediums are exactly the same as two personals (at least the non-rate experimented ones), but they only take up one lot. So if you find yourself regularly putting down pairs of personals on the same resource, you could consider upgrading; especially if you start hitting the lot cap. On my server, medium floras go for 20 to 25 thousand, so you may need to save up for a bit.
And the concentration gets multiplied by the harvesters "spec rate" to get the actual rate. A personal has a maximum rate of 2 K/H (units per minute). On a 25% spot, it would be extracting at 0.5, or 1 unit every 2 minutes. On an 80% spot it would be 1.6 units per minute.
